Automated storage / retrieval system consists of racking system, Stacker system, conveyor system, management and controlling system. This system represents the most advanced automatic technology which is used in logistics industry. In the racking system, there are all standard sized storage locations. Automatic stacker works inside the racking system and realize cargo access. AS/RS is widely used in mechanism industry, chemical industry, food industry, textile industry, pharmacy industry, transportation industry, etc.

1. Composition
(1) High level racking: steel racking system storing goods.
(2) Pallet: apparatus for carrying goods
(3) Stacker: equipment using to automatic access to goods
(4) Conveyor system: using to transport the goods to or from the stacker
(5) AGV system: automatic guided car
(6) Automatic control system: control system for driving each device of the
automated system
(7) Management system: central computer management system.
2. Work processing

①inspection of goods entering warehouse
②cargo information reading
③Stacker monitoring
④goods entering warehouse size inspection
⑤Regional security
⑥shelf occupancy detection
⑦goods position
⑧goods exceeding shelf monitoring
⑨stacker running position and optical communication
⑩AGV navigation
①inspection of goods entering warehouse
As the following picture shows, an ordinary photoelectric switch with the function of detecting the presence or absence of an object can realize the function as a start signal in the warehouse.

②cargo information reading
The information of the goods is usually stored in the bar code, QR code or REID chip. The accurate reading of the information ensures the correct flow of the goods.

③Stacker monitoring
How the goods are transferred from the conveyor line to the shelves or from the shelves to the conveyor line needs to be reliably guaranteed, otherwise it will cause irreversible damage to the goods or shelves. So this process requires sensors to monitor the state of the loader in the stacker.

④goods entering warehouse size inspection
Shelves are usually available in different sizes, so the goods usually need to be sorted according to the size of the goods before they are placed on the shelves. Measuring light curtains can help automate classification.

⑤Regional security
The entrance and entrance of the goods on the pallet conveyor are dangerous areas. Accidents can easily occur if someone accidentally enters and walks on a conveyor belt. At this point, a multi-beam safety grating can be installed in this area to protect the human body from intrusion.And the 3B series photoelectric switch configured to realize the shielding function can make the grating recognize the human body or the object entering the dangerous area. Maximize human body protection while avoiding the occurrence of malfunctions and improving efficiency.

⑥shelf occupancy detection
Automated warehouses need to know if the goods are on the shelves, or where the goods are on the shelf. Diffuse reflective photoelectric sensors can sense the presence or location of goods on the shelf.

⑦goods position
When the goods are transferred between the stacker and the shelves, the stacker and the shelves must be aligned correctly, otherwise there will be a mechanical collision with the shelves. This can cause damage to stackers and shelves or other facilities.

⑧goods exceeding shelf monitoring
The goods are stored on the shelves, which may cause the goods to stand out due to abnormal conditions. The goods thus highlighted become obstacles to the vertical operation of the stacker, may cause damage to shelves or stackers. In order to avoid such a situation, long-distance photoelectric sensors being installed at the top of the vertical rail of the stacker to monitor the cargo. Once highlighted, a signal can be sent to stop the stacker from damaging.

⑨stacker running position and optical communication
The stacker is a very important conveying device in the automated warehouse, and it performs real-time detection of his running position and speed during his operation. In order to ensure the effectiveness and reliability of its operation.

⑩AGV navigation
The AGV trolley is responsible for the automatic travel of consignments. If you want to realize stacker walking quickly in the warehouse to achieve high economic benefits, and also there being no accidents. At this time, the collision radar can be used to detect the surrounding environment. When the car reaches the danger zone or is blocked by obstacles, the device slows down the car or stops immediately to avoid accidents.
